Output d1b3c9211e939d1ebf1689f1e3120542ff7648f60e9e1bfae83438313b3f3f6d:1

value
1053406903
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50a200c3411f8780842356066932eec1351d8de8 OP_EQUALVERIFY OP_CHECKSIG
address
18MM8WdEoqpshMFX91zZSg3t8QS6dc8Ke4
transaction
d1b3c9211e939d1ebf1689f1e3120542ff7648f60e9e1bfae83438313b3f3f6d
confirmations
585082
spent
true